[quote=Anonymous]Your kid is not going to get cancer from third-hand smoke because he spends a week in the presence of his grandma. Ask grandma to smoke outside and wash hands face immediately afterward. If your kid asks about grandma smoking, explain about addiction and how bad smoking is for you without villanizing grandma. As a former smoker with a parent that still smokes, asking a longtime smoke to quit cold turkey so they can visit you is just asking for your kid to never see their grandparent. You have to think about the long-term effects of that, as well, and balance it against a *realistic* judgment about the actual physical danger to your kid.[/quote]
